Community Investment Program
Canadian North supports local events sponsored by non-profit organizations or associations by providing discounted and complimentary airfares and/or promotional items.
How to Apply
If your organization is interested in applying for support from the Canadian North Community Investment Program, you must complete and submit an application form two months prior to the date of the event.
Download the Community Investment Program Application Form. Complete the Community Investment Program Application Form on-line.
Due to the overwhelming demand for support, applications will be processed in the order that they are received. You will receive a written response once your request has been processed.
